The 7 Best Reasons To Use Company Stamps

We need several things to run a business efficiently. Infrastructure and human resources are vital tools for most business owners. However, mandatories like company stationery (letterheads, visiting cards) are helpful for business needs. They save you time writing your liaison-cum-office address on bills and official stationery.

Custom business stamps are better ways to conduct business. They are traditionally made out of rubber and help authorize documents. It is a fundamental and effective company branding identity tool every business enterprise needs. Let us identify the seven best reasons to use company stamps in the 21st-century virtual age.

  1. Company Stamps Are Time Saving

Writing outgoing parcels’ business addresses is no mean job. Writing correspondence addresses on many business envelopes requires time, patience, and labor hours. In multinationals, imagine the time it would take for administrative staff to write addresses, telephone numbers, emails, and other details. A pen slip may bring errors in address writing and tarnish the company’s image.

Company stamps save you time from signing multiple documents for dispatch. They prevent your hands from becoming tired. They also save time and boost your productivity. Although you may use a stick-on label for business communication, what will you do when you run out of labels? Return addresses are tiny to fit your company logo in them. Rubber stamps are handy. They don’t waste paper and save you a bit in handling address labels.   1. Essential For Legal Reasons

Image Source: Freepik

A company stamp isn’t just any rubber stamp. It is mandatory for handling legal paperwork or other meaningful documents. Certain legal cases and agreements require business owners to stamp legal papers with company stamps to add validity to documentation.

Each country has different legal rules and regulations. A lot of paper is likely to cross the desks of your corporation’s office manager and legal counsel in commercial invoices to share certificates. Company stamps help legal staff process each of these documents and abide by the country’s laws.

  1. Help Maintain Confidentiality

Company paperwork like bills and third-party agreements involve high-value transactions. So, they need to be treated confidentially within the organization. Marking the document’s envelope with the company stamp helps preserve the document’s secrecy. The document receiver can tell if any unwanted party has compromised the paper in document transit by looking for the company logo stamp on the envelope. Paperwork damage also means somebody has opened it.

Pressing an official symbol into a blob of wax also signifies a company stamp. It helps the wax stay in place and conveys to the receiver the authenticity of the document sender.
